D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• Cannot register 177.CRYPT32.dll: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
  • 177.CRYPT32.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
  • 177.CRYPT32.dll could not be loaded: This error indicates that the DLL file, necessary for certain operations, couldn't be loaded by the system. Potential causes might include missing DLL files, DLL files that are not properly registered in the system, or conflicts with other software.
  • This application failed to start because 177.CRYPT32.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error is thrown when a necessary DLL file is not found by the application. It might have been accidentally deleted or misplaced. Reinstallation of the application can possibly resolve this issue by replacing the missing DLL file.
  • 177.CRYPT32.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t

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ail
  1. Press the Windows key.

  2. Type Command Prompt in the search bar and press Enter.

  3.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ility

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ail
  1. In the Command Prompt window, type chkdsk /f and press Enter.

  2. If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type Y and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.

Step 3: Restart Your Computer

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ail
  1. If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.
